Steve Harmison
One of England's best bowlers in the 2005 Ashes series, he finished it with 17 wickets and was a vital cog in their bowling line-up. Although he only had one five-wicket haul in the series, his height, awkward bounce and pace troubled the batsmen throughout the series.
Since then, he played over 100 international matches for England, although it was in Tests that he was it his most effective, picking up 226 wickets in 63 matches. He called time on his international career in 2009 and currently does commentary for Sky Sports alongside being manager of his local non-league side Ashington.
As manager of the Northern Football League side, Harmison even received a 12-match ban for a bust up with the referee earlier this year.
